串口通信库概述 1.1 RXTXcomm库特点 RXTXcomm算是Java串口通信的老前辈了,很多早期的工业项目都在用它。功能很全面,RS232、RS485这些常见的串口标准都支持。...核心差异分析 2.1 API设计理念 RXTXcomm的传统模式 RXTXcomm用的是比较传统的Java IO那套,需要通过枚举和类型转换来处理串口设备。...2.2 资源管理策略 RXTXcomm的持久连接模式 RXTXcomm可以长时间保持串口连接,这对工业控制场景很有用。比如生产线监控系统,需要和PLC保持持续连接,实时拿设备状态数据。...方式说明 RXTXcomm用的是传统枚举方式,需要一个个检查端口类型。...应用场景选择指南 4.1 RXTXcomm适用场景 传统工业控制系统 如果要和老旧的PLC、传感器设备通信,RXTXcomm是个不错的选择,毕竟用了这么多年,稳定性经过验证。
JAVA_HOME%安装目录bin目录下 将rxtxParallel.dll、rxtxSerial.dll拷贝到%JAVA_HOME%安装目录jre/bin目录下(eclipse开发时调用,减少麻烦) 将RXTXcomm.jar...拷贝到%JAVA_HOME%\jre\lib\ext\RXTXcomm.jar(开发时直接导入) 2.Linux下的串口调试 首先确定Linux处理器型号,对应选择RXTX的Linux版本...如处理器为i386,则将Linux i686版本中的两个os文件复制到系统%JAVA_HOME%/jre/lib/i386(即JDK目录中的系统文件夹) 将RXTXcomm.jar拷贝到%JAVA_HOME
JAVA_HOME%安装目录bin目录下 将rxtxParallel.dll、rxtxSerial.dll拷贝到%JAVA_HOME%安装目录jre/bin目录下(eclipse开发时调用,减少麻烦) 将RXTXcomm.jar...拷贝到%JAVA_HOME%\jre\lib\ext\RXTXcomm.jar(开发时直接导入) 2.Linux下的串口调试 首先确定Linux处理器型号,对应选择RXTX的Linux版本。...如处理器为i386,则将Linux i686版本中的两个os文件复制到系统%JAVA_HOME%/jre/lib/i386(即JDK目录中的系统文件夹) 将RXTXcomm.jar拷贝到%JAVA_HOME
RXTXcomm.jar这个串口库很赞!32位或者64位系统都能用。 之前一直使用的是sun提供的comm.jar,且用他做了个读写卡测卡工具,结果只有32位系统下能用。...: mfz-rxtx-2.2-20081207-win-x64 下载地址:https://download.csdn.net/download/m0_37487097/9823685 RXTXComm.jar...将rxtxSerial.dll、rxtxParallel.dll复制到\jre\bin目录下 将RXTXcomm.jar复制到\jre\lib\ext目录下...--->找到/jre/lib/ext目录下的RXTXcomm.jar--->打开-->OK。
文件夹:librxtxSerial.so —> /jre/lib/i386/librxtxParallel.so —> /jre/lib/i386/接下来将RXTXcomm.jar...文件拷贝到jre\lib\ext目录下,或者手动将其导入到项目依赖中RXTXcomm.jar —> /jre/lib/ext我正在参与2023腾讯技术创作特训营第四期有奖征文,快来和我瓜分大奖
pom.xml文件中添加以下代码: com.ruoyi rxtxcomm... system D:/Software/Java/jre1.8.0_231/lib/ext/RXTXcomm.jar...在IDEA的Project Structure中,确保你的正确安装了我推荐的低版本的JDK并且在JDK中Classpath加入了RXTXcomm.jar包,同时为了确保RXTX中的DLL(动态链接库)文件能使用
-5.1.7-bin.jar │ ├── proxool-0.9.1.jar │ ├── proxool-cglib.jar │ ├── quartz-1.6.0.jar │ ├── RXTXcomm.jar